Abstract:
:Based on the results of two large international randomized trials, the FDA approved the anti-PD-L1 agent atezolizumab in October. It is the first PD-L1 inhibitor approved for use in patients with metastatic non-small cell lung cancer that has advanced in spite of treatment with platinum-based chemotherapy.

abstract::A new study of zebrafish may explain why only certain skin cells grow into tumors. Besides melanoma-promoting mutations, these cells express key neural crest genes, such as crestin and sox10, that induce regression to an embryonic state. They also bear epigenetic changes that might amplify expression of these genes. ...

abstract::The APOBEC proteins fight off viruses by editing their genomes. A deletion that removes one of the proteins produces large numbers of mutations in the human genome, potentially leading to cancer. ...

abstract::New research shows immunotherapy can cause lethal inflammation in both young and aged mice that are obese. Restricting calories in aged mice protected them from toxicity, and giving young obese mice a drug for autoimmune disease prevented the fatal reactions. ...
